sadistikal (why this screen name ?),
I actually moved to another country to be able to have a 'normal' life, as a single parent: to find a job in my field (although paid less than before), and state subsidized day care (400US$ per month). I can live on my salary now, well, almost. What's important to me, what makes it possible, is the short distances from work, to day care to home. My son is at day care 50 hours a week. I work 40 hours a week. Commuting takes 5 hours a week. The other 5 hours are used for groceries shopping (once a week), lunch breaks, doctors appointments, getting a hair cut, going to the post office...errands in general...and I try to do some sports (swim, gym...) 1 day a week. It's all about timing and organisation, and I am scared to death of any 'problem', e.g. the car breaks down, I break a leg, Ian at hospital...because we have no backup of any sort, no family, no friends (we moved here only 3 months ago and when would I socialize ?!). So, we have a wonderful life, I go to work all smiles, and I go pick him up after with even a brighter smile. Social life: tbd - somewhere in the future Boyfriend: not applicable, which is good, because I have no extra time anyways. Hobbies: reading and watching DVDs at home, not enough energy for more, and of course SFV. That's just life, and for now I am very satisfied with things as they are. At least I get to do the job I love: making aeroplanes. And then, I am thinking that regarding social life, it will never be like before again, but one day there will be one again, and quantity will replace quality (how many friends does one need ? ), hang in there Daniela |
